Zillow.com is fun and it is a place to start, but do you really need to know what your home should sell for? Relative issues that Zillow or any other automated service don't necessarily monitor like I do are:
- The current statistical number of buyers closing deals in the surrounding areas
- What those buyers have been paying for neighboring properties relevant to your home
- Available inventory levels and the rate of absorbtion regarding that excess inventory
- How much time and tolerance do you have in regards to liquidating your existing property?
